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50678131 05 028420335 223567004 9757586
9125592 45 267
9125592 45 267
02855 68 1054
All about undefined
Interested in learning more?
9125592 45 267
02855 68 1054
See more
09700 1176 009707
957347 82 81 3539 32724764554
See more
9343 98
39 21 09495
See more